BR 4MT class 4-6-0 locomotive No. 75073 (built 1955, with 82F Bath Green Park shedplate) and BR Standard Class 9F No. 92220 (built 1960) – named ‘Evening Star’, the last steam locomotive built by BR workshops and, consequently, always destined to be preserved – are on the 9.03 am (9.53 am from Bath) Bristol to Bournemouth service. The 2B92 reporting code disc is being displayed.

Meanwhile, BR Standard Class 4 No. 75009 (built 1951) stands in the centre siding, probably awaiting an Up service in need of piloting.

No date is given for the photo but given the greenery and the loco allocations, it is almost certainly summer 1962, the last summer of through services over the S&D.

75073 is shown as being allocated to Bath Green Park from 1957 until moved to Templecombe from November 1962 and was withdrawn in December 1965/January 1966. 92220 is shown as allocated to Bath Green Park from July/August 1962 until the following September/October and again from July/August 1963 until the following October. 75009 is shown as allocated to Templecombe in September/October 1961 until November 1962.
